CPI holds demo on loan write off
Rajahmundry, May 31 (UNI) More than 100 CPI and Rythu Coolie Sangam activists today laid siege to the District Central Cooperative Bank (DCCB) paralysing normal work, as part of the state-wide agitation demanding write-off of loans under Rs one lakh taken by farmers from the bank.
Speaking on the occasion, CPI District Samithi Secretary Meesala Satyanarayana said farmers had lost crops continuously and were unable to repay the loans. Hence, they should be written off.
